Si quieres saber mas sobre como funciona el mundo capitalista

Gentoo Linux en Acer Aspire 1414Lmi

May 25th, 2005 by Admin

Acer Aspire 1410He adquirido un Acer Aspire 1410 recientemente. Despues de la perdida por parte de DHL, el paquete llego despues de 3 semanas a mi oficina. Es uno de los portatiles que Acer oferta como gama baja pero va petado de hardware muy útil para cualquier uso de los cuales quiero destacar la Grabadora Dual DVD y el Wireless integrado. Como todos o casi todos los portatiles de hoy en dia, viene con Windows XP Home incluido. También lleva algunas utilidades para grabar cd/dvd’s y crear/editar videos que hayas pasado de tu Camara DV por el puerto Firewire. En pocas palabras… un portatil barato (~700€) preparado para todo.

Ahora viene lo interesante! Que tal se llevara el portatil con una Gentoo? Pues parece que bastante bien. Tengo que reconocer que ha sido un poco dificil configurar el kernel para que todo el hardware rulara bien. Aqui teneis el output de lspci:


0000:00:00.0 Host bridge: Intel Corporation 82852/82855 GM/GME/PM/GMV Processor to I/O Controller (rev 02)
0000:00:00.1 System peripheral: Intel Corporation 82852/82855 GM/GME/PM/GMV Processor to I/O Controller (rev 02)
0000:00:00.3 System peripheral: Intel Corporation 82852/82855 GM/GME/PM/GMV Processor to I/O Controller (rev 02)
0000:00:02.0 VGA compatible controller: Intel Corporation 82852/855GM Integrated Graphics Device (rev 02)
0000:00:02.1 Display controller: Intel Corporation 82852/855GM Integrated Graphics Device (rev 02)
0000:00:1d.0 USB Controller: Intel Corporation 82801DB/DBL/DBM (ICH4/ICH4-L/ICH4-M) USB UHCI Controller #1 (rev 03)
0000:00:1d.1 USB Controller: Intel Corporation 82801DB/DBL/DBM (ICH4/ICH4-L/ICH4-M) USB UHCI Controller #2 (rev 03)
0000:00:1d.2 USB Controller: Intel Corporation 82801DB/DBL/DBM (ICH4/ICH4-L/ICH4-M) USB UHCI Controller #3 (rev 03)
0000:00:1d.7 USB Controller: Intel Corporation 82801DB/DBM (ICH4/ICH4-M) USB2 EHCI Controller (rev 03)
0000:00:1e.0 PCI bridge: Intel Corporation 82801 Mobile PCI Bridge (rev 83)
0000:00:1f.0 ISA bridge: Intel Corporation 82801DBM (ICH4-M) LPC Interface Bridge (rev 03)
0000:00:1f.1 IDE interface: Intel Corporation 82801DBM (ICH4-M) IDE Controller (rev 03)
0000:00:1f.3 SMBus: Intel Corporation 82801DB/DBL/DBM (ICH4/ICH4-L/ICH4-M) SMBus Controller (rev 03)
0000:00:1f.5 Multimedia audio controller: Intel Corporation 82801DB/DBL/DBM (ICH4/ICH4-L/ICH4-M) AC'97 Audio Controller (rev 03)
0000:00:1f.6 Modem: Intel Corporation 82801DB/DBL/DBM (ICH4/ICH4-L/ICH4-M) AC'97 Modem Controller (rev 03)
0000:02:02.0 Ethernet controller: Broadcom Corporation BCM4401 100Base-T (rev 01)
0000:02:04.0 Ethernet controller: Linksys, A Division of Cisco Systems [AirConn] INPROCOMM IPN 2220 Wireless LAN Adapter (rev 01)
0000:02:06.0 CardBus bridge: Texas Instruments Texas Instruments PCIxx21/x515 Cardbus Controller
0000:02:06.2 FireWire (IEEE 1394): Texas Instruments Texas Instruments OHCI Compliant IEEE 1394 Host Controller
0000:02:06.3 Unknown mass storage controller: Texas Instruments Texas Instruments PCIxx21 Integrated FlashMedia Controller

A primera vista habia 3 componentes extraños para mi. Extraños porque nunca tuve que compilar un kernel para estos componentes. La VGA Intel 855GM, la red inalambrica Linksys IPN 2220 y el FlashMedia PCIxx21. De los demás componentes no me preocupaba tanto porque me parecian o menos importantes o ya sabia yo la compatibilidad con Linux.

Asi he configurado el kernel para mi portatil:

Kernel: 2.6.11-gentoo-r3

VGA Intel 855GM

Character devices --->
<*> /dev/agpgart (AGP Support)
<*> Intel 440LX/BX/GX, I8xx and E7×05 chipset support
[M] Intel i865 chipset support (no se si es necesario)
<*> Direct Rendering Manager (XFree86 4.1.0 and higher DRI support)
< > Intel 830M, 845G, 852GM, 855GM, 865G (compilando este módulo he tenido problemas con Xfree/Xorg… asi que no marcarlo)

Y si quereis framebuffer en consola también hay que marcar los siguientes opciones:

Graphics support --->
<*> VESA VGA graphics support
VESA driver type (vesafb) —>
<*> Intel 830M/845G/852GM/855GM/865G support (EXPERIMENTAL)
[*] Intel driver Debug Messages (no es necesario)

Console display driver support --->
[*] Video mode selection support
<*> Framebuffer Console support

Linksys IPN 2220
Todavia no hay drivers nativos (y no se si algún dia habra) para esta tarjeta asi que hay que usar los de Windows junto con un programa llamado ndiswrapper para traducir las diferentes funciones que tiene el driver y la tarjeta.

Activar las siguientes opciones en el kernel:

Networking support ---> Wireless LAN (non-hamradio) --->
[*] Wireless LAN drivers (non-hamradio) & Wireless Extensions

Despues instalais ndiswrapper (emerge ndiswrapper) y os bajais los drivers de Windows para la tarjeta desde la web de soporte de Acer.

Ahora solo hay que descomprimir los drivers a una carpeta, p. ej. /opt/A802, y añadir el driver a ndiswrapper.

ndiswrapper -i /carpeta/con/driver/Winxp/neti2220.inf

Para activar la tarjeta escribis en la consola modprobe ndiswrapper y ya podeis configurar la tarjeta con ifconfig e iwconfig.

Texas Instruments PCIxx21 Integrated FlashMedia Controller
Ya que no he encontrado ni la ranura, ni tampoco dare uso al controlador flash media, no me he preocupado de instalarlo. ;)

Tarjeta de sonido AC’97 Audio y Modem AC’97
El kernel 2.6.11 tiene soporte para el modem especificado pero si compilo el kernel con soporte AC’97 Audio y modem a la vez, la tarjeta de sonido no me funciona asi que lo he quitado.

Sound --->
<*> Sound card support
Advanced Linux Sound Architecture —>
<*> Advanced Linux Sound Architecture
<*> Sequencer support
<*> OSS Mixer API
<*> OSS PCM (digital audio) API
[*] OSS Sequencer API
PCI devices —>
[M] Intel/SiS/nVidia/AMD/ALi AC97 Controller
< > Intel/SiS/nVidia/AMD MC97 Modem (EXPERIMENTAL) (me da problemas asi que he quitado el soporte)

Los demás componentes han sido faciles de instalar…. de todos modos… si tienes problemas con tu Acer no dudes en contactarme…. ayudare en lo que pueda.

Archivado en linux |

RSS feed

7 Comments »

Comment by coffelius
2005-06-01 08:45:45

saludos. en españa los envios van pesimamente mal sobre todo en el sur. tardan dias y hasta semanas cuando en otros paises las entregas son entre 24 y 72h enviando desde el mismo sitio.
haciendo seguimiento de los paquetes y consultando con el cartero (si, preguntadle al cartero cuando tengais oportunidad que explicara gustosamente cuantas docenas de trabajadores mas necesitarian en su zona para poder atender el volumen de envios) parece que cuando los paquetes llegan del extranjero pasan antes siempre por francia o alemania antes de llegar a españa. y por supuesto para llegar hasta la costa tiene q pasar primero por sevilla.
otra cosa son los hurtos. no hay nada mas peligroso que enviar un portatil sin seguro a traves de servicio de paqueteria. penoso. we are europeans.

(Comments wont nest below this level)
 
Comment by Admin
2005-06-01 22:58:25

Veo que mucha gente busca los drivers de audio Intel 82801DB DBM AC97 y llega a mi página creyendo que podrian estar aquí. Pos estais de suerte. Los he bajado de driverguide.com y subido a mi server. Pero solo para Windows XP. Pinchar aquí para bajar el driver.

(Comments wont nest below this level)
 
Comment by jonsy
2005-06-16 11:13:37

Has conseguido que te funcione la detección del estado de la batería? *No hay soporte por el momento que yo sepa
Has conseguido que te funcione el puerto de infrarrojos? *No lo he probado (uso bluetooth para el movil)
Has conseguido que te funcionen las hotkeys? *Si. Hay que bajarse un modulo para activarlos. http://www.informatik.hu-berlin.de/~tauber/acerhk/ o emerge acerhk
Has conseguido que funcione el suspend-to-disk? *No lo he probado.

¿Cómo lo has hecho?
Gracias
Juan Antonio

* = Comentarios añadidos por mi (patrick)

(Comments wont nest below this level)
 
Comment by jonsy
2005-06-20 10:05:55

Tengo funcionando en Fedora Core 4:
- El soporte de la batería ( recompila kernel con soporte de DSDT propia )
- El sofware suspend ( kernel FC4 parcheado para swsuspend.org)
- Y el puerto de infrarrojos ( driver FIR nsc-ircc de Fedora Core 4 ) funcionando.

Pero no hay manera con la red wifi: el ndiswraper no va ni a tiros: instala, reconoce y dice que está presente, pero el kwifimanager y el iwlist fallan miserablemente detectando redes….

El modulo de Ismael Olea para hotkeys no funciona en este modelo.

Fedora Core 4 con kernel modificado para tablas DSDT propias + SwSuspend

(Comments wont nest below this level)
 
Comment by jonsy
2005-06-22 16:58:54

Mas comentarios sobre el wifi :-(

Despues de mucho buscar, he descubierto dos cosas
- El ndiswrapper 1.2 no funciona con la tarjetita wifi inprocomm del Aspire 141X
- El ndiswrapper 1.1 si funciona… pero no compila en los kernels de Fedora Core 4

Lo mas cachondo: las lucecitas del bluetooth y del wifi que hay en el frontal del cacharro, no solo son lucecitas !!son tambien botones!!, y en teoría, activan y desactivan la conexión bluetooth y wifi… ( en teoría, claro, porque primero tiene que haber un hardware bluetooth, y segundo el wifi tiene que funcionar )

Ale, que me sigo pegando con el tema

Saludos

(Comments wont nest below this level)
 
Comment by jonsy
2005-07-19 12:49:40

Tengo toda la documentación necesaria (en inglés, lo siento) en:

http://www.dit.upm.es/~jantonio/personal/aspire1410

Actualizado 19-Julio

A disfrutarlo con salud :-)

(Comments wont nest below this level)
 
Comment by Carlos Moreno Rodriguez
2006-04-24 17:00:30

Hola espero que esten bien, con lo relacionado al modem y sonido, quiero pedirles un favor, he instalado en mi laptop Gateway Fedora Core 5, pero el problema es que me reconoce todo pero a la hora de probar la tarjeta de sonido no se escucha nada, en Fedora Core 4 funciona perfecto pero la verdad me quedo con FC5. Ya he bajado la ultima version de Alsa pero no funciona mi tarjeta de sonido (Intel 82801DB-ICH4), me han comentado que hay veces que viene ligado con el modem, tambien bajé el SmartLink no funciona, baje el driver de Linuxant de Conexant pero a la hora de reiniciar me muestra un KERNEL PANIC!!, entonces ya no se que hacer, les agradecería de antemano que me hecharan la mano mi mail es: esime81@gmail.com.
GRACIAS

(Comments wont nest below this level)
 
Name (required)
E-mail (required - never shown publicly)
URI
Your Comment (smaller size | larger size)
You may use <a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ong> in your comment.